The process used to make any juice is very important. For the same reason, I never use a juicer to make my juices as it takes away fibre content. I rather prefer to use a regular mixer/food processor. I also recommend not to use a sieve to filter the juice. This helps to retain the nutritional value of the raw vegetables/ fruits and the fibre content as well.

A bit more about the ingredients
- Apple are a good source of dietary fibre, vitamin A/C, potassium and are practically fat free
- Carrots are very good source of beta karotenes, vitamin K1, fiber, potassium and antioxidants.
Hence this healthy combination is packed with multiple required nutrients in right proportions. It is a super healthy morning or afternoon drink to fill your stomach with nutrients it would love to have.
Ingredients (Serves 2)
- Apples: 2 (peeled)
- Carrot: 2
- Ginger: small pod
- Lemon: 1/2 (large, squeezed)
- Black salt or rock salt: To taste
- Water: 1 cup
Process (15 mins)
- Peel the apples and carrot. (We peel because of extensive amount of chemicals that are loaded onto the vegetables and fruits these days)
- Blend all the ingredients in the mixer (Apples, carrot, ginger, lemon & rock salt) for a minute or two.
- Add water and blend once again
- Serve cold and enjoy it fresh!
